Sr. Datastage Developer Resume
Phoenix, AZ
SUMMARY
- Experience in software systems Development client/server Business systems with 8 years of strong Data Warehousing experience on Extraction, Transformation and Loading (ETL) processes using IBM Information server 8.1/Data Stage 7.5/7.1/6.0 and Information Analyzer (Profile stage) and Quality Stage.
- Strong Knowledge of Business Intelligence (BI), Data Warehousing, ETL, and OLAP.
- Efficient in all phases of the software development lifecycle (SDLC), coherent with Data Cleansing, Data Conversion, Performance Tuning, Unit Testing, System Testing, User Acceptance Testing (UAT).
- Experience in analyzing Star Schema/Snowflake Schema, Dimensional Data Modeling, Logical and Physical Data Modeling using ERwin4.0/3.5 and UML.
- RDBMS experience with TeraData v2r6 / v2r12, Oracle 10g/9i/8i, SQL Server, DB2 including database development, developed Stored Procedures, Triggers, Functions, Packages, Views, Materialized Views and Partitioning tables, Nested Tables.
- Extensively worked with Parallel Extender for splitting bulk data into subsets to distribute the data to all available processors to achieve best job performance.
- Extensively worked on DataStage client Components Designer/Manager, Director and Administrator.
- Extensively worked on various databases like Oracle, Teradata, DB2 and SQL Server.
- Strong in process creation for both Server and Parallel Extender in Ascential Datastage.
- Over 2+ years experience in SAP BW Pack BAPI (Staging Business API) for loading into BW& extract data from BW.
- Experience in Data integration with SAP systems, extensively used Datastage plug - ins for SAP R3 and SAP BW.
- Data migration, synchronization, consolidation and cleansing of operational systems, such as legacy, ERP and CRM applications, to enable strategic, tactical and operational business intelligence.
- Strong in IBM Datastage ETL, SQL, Teradata Scripts, Unix/Linux, FTP, SDLC (System Development Life Cycle), DB2, UAT Testing, and mainframe utilities.
- Worked with Metadata Definitions, Import and Export of Datastage jobs using Data stage Manager.
- Hands on experience in Enterprise Scheduling tools like Control-M and Autosys.
- Strong background in ETL tools, such as Data stage parallel Extender.
- Implemented quality stage for data cleansing, data standardization and matching process.
TECHNICAL SKILLS
ETL: II Ascential Datastage 7.5.2/7.1/6.0/5.1 EE client components (Designer, Director, Manager, Administrator), Profilestage, Websphere Information Server 8.0 (Datastage & Qualitystage) & Information Analyzer 8.1
Data Modeling: S Star Join Schema, Snow-Flake Schema, Dimensions & Fact Tables, Physical and Logical Data Modeling, Erwin (Forward & Reverse) engineering
BI Tools: C Business Objects XI, OBIEE 3.1
Databases: O Oracle 10g/9i, DB2 9.x, MS SQL Server 2005, Teradata V2R12/V2R6
Languages: Java, XML, SQL, T-SQL, PL/SQL, C, C++
Environment: Windows 2003/2000NT 4.0, Sun Solaris 2.x/5.x, AIX 5.2/4.3, HP-UX, Linux
ERP / CRM: S SAP R/3 ABAP 4.7, SAP CRM5.0,SAP BW3.5, Oracle 11i, Siebel 8.0
PROFESSIONAL EXPERIENCE
Confidential, Phoenix, AZ
Sr. DataStage Developer
Responsibilities:
- Work closely with Business analysts and Business users to understand the requirements and to build the technical specifications.
- Responsible to create Source to Target (STT) mappings.
- Responsible to design, develop and build datastage parallel jobs using DataStage designer.
- Developed and supported the Extraction, Transformation and Load process (ETL) for a data warehouse from various data sources using DataStage Designer.
- Designed and developed Parallel jobs to extract data, clean, transform, and to load the target tables using the DataStage Designer
- Designed, developed job sequences to run multiple jobs
- Used DataStage Designer for importing the source and target database schemas, importing and exporting jobs/projects, creating new job categories and table definitions.
- Designed and developed the Routines and Job Sequence for the ETL jobs
- Prepared Technical Specification Documents for DataStage Jobs.
- Involved in Unit testing and integration testing.
- Responsible for running jobs using Job Sequencers, Job Batches.
- Developed Parallel jobs using various stages like Join, Merge, Funnel, Lookup, Sort, Transformer, Copy, Remove Duplicate, Filter, Peek, Column Generator, Pivot and Aggregator stages for grouping and summarizing on key performance indicators used in decision support systems
- Implemented logical and physical data modeling with Star and Snowflake techniques using Erwin in Data warehouse.
- Extensively worked on Teradata MLoad, Teradata Enterprise Stage, and Teradata API Stage to extract, transform and load data.
- Good understanding of Teradata Load Utilities like BTQ, Multiload, Fastload, BTEQ, TPump in order to work with Teradata stages in DS Designer.
- Understanding of source code control concepts.
- Extensively used Reject Link, Job Parameters, and Stage Variables in developing jobs
- Used the DataStage Director to run, schedule, monitor, and test the application on development, and to obtain the performance statistics.
- Developed Packages and customized functions and Triggers based upon the business logics
- Involved in Performance tuning of complex queries
- Developing Oracle PL/SQL stored procedures, Functions, Packages, SQL scripts to facilitate the functionality for various modules.
- ERP development and implementation.
- Responsible for analyzing and preparing dependencies and sequence in which job/processes should be scheduled in Enterprise Scheduling tools like Control-M scheduler
- Used Business Objects to Custom Reports
Environment: IBM Websphere DataStage 8.1.1 (Designer, Director and Administrator), Teradata V2R12 & V2R6, AIX 5.3, SQL Server, SQL Assistant, Control-M Desktop Manager 6.3.01, Control-M 6.3.01, Windows XP, Visio, Erwin, Business Objects
Confidential, Chicago, IL
Sr. Data Stage Consultant
Responsibilities:
- Developed complex extraction, transformation, and load (ETL) processes for data conversions and construction of data warehouse using IBM Web sphere Data stage 8.0.1/7.5.
- Extensively used Data Stage designer to develop Jobs for extracting, transforming, integrating and loading data into data warehouse tables.
- Worked with the upgrading the Data Stage 7.5.2 to Web Sphere Data Stage 8.0.1
- Worked with the migration of ETL jobs from Data Stage 7.5.2 to Web Sphere Data Stage 8.0.1.
- Used Data Stage Director to run, debug and monitor the Data Stage jobs.
- Developed transformations using various jobs including ODBC, Hashed file, Aggregator, Transformer, Filter, Join, Lookup, Merge, Dataset, Funnel and Sequential file stages.
- Scheduled the server jobs using Data Stage Director, which controlled by Data Stage engine and also for monitoring and performance statistics of each stage.
- Sequences were developed to support the flow of data from staging area into the target area on the Database.
- Fine tuning of jobs by following best design practices, configuration changes and best data partitioning/collecting methodologies to meet the project requirement.
- Standardized the data from different sources using Quality Stage.
- Extensively used Data Stage Manager to import/export metadata, jobs, and routines from repository, and also created data elements.
- Designed Mappings between sources to operational staging targets, using Star Schema.
- Wrote UNIX shell Scripts for file validation and scheduling Data Stage jobs.
- Participated in the review of Technical, Business Transformation Requirements Document.
- Good noledge in Business Intelligence Concepts for building custom reports
Environment: IIS DataStage 8.0.1 (DataStage and QualityStage Designer, Directory and Administrator), Information Analyzer, Ascential Data Stage 7.5.1.A, XML files, CSV files, flat files, Oracle 10g, SQL server 2010, UC4, UNIX, Windows NT,BI
Confidential, Memphis, TN
Datastage consultant
Responsibilities:
- Designing the Target Schema definition and Extraction, Transformation (ETL) using Data stage.
- Working as a Technical team lead for the Data stage team for production support, testing and development environments.
- Involved in gathering requirements from the End users. Understanding the Business requirements.
- Involved in designing the functional specifications and technical specifications for project.
- Designed Data stage Best practices, Naming conventions to be followed for the developers.
- Used the Data Stage Director and its run-time engine to schedule running the solution, testing and debugging its components, and monitoring the resulting executable versions.
- Created Shared Container to simplify the Datastage design, and used it as a common job component throughout the project.
- Involved in performance tuning of the ETL process and performed the data warehouse testing
- Extensively worked on Error handling, cleansing of data, Creating Hash files and performing lookups for faster access of data.
- Used the Datastage Designer to develop processes for extracting, cleansing, transforming and integrating.
Environment: Ascential Datastage 7.5 (Parallel Extender) (Manager, Designer, Director, Administrator), Oracle 10i, PL/SQL.
Confidential, Omaha, NE
Sr.Datastage Developer
Responsibilities:
- Interacted with end users in finalizing the requirements and documented the Program Specifications for the ETL jobs.
- Involved in Requirements gathering, developed mapping documents with Modeling documents, Written techno functional documents, test cases, test case scenarios based on the ETL PROCESS, functional specification documents
- Developed Data Stage Parallel Jobs where in using required stages, data from different sources formatted, Cleansing, summarized, aggregated and transform into data warehouse.
- Involved in design and development of server jobs, sequences using the Designer.
- Involved in the identification and analysis of the source data for performing the ETL operations.
- Used SAP Packs to extract data from SAP Systems.
- Efficiently upgraded from Datastage 7.5 to Datastage 8.1 and assisted with the changes in 8.1
- Tuned Data Stage jobs for better performance by creating Data Stage Lookup files for staging the data and lookups.
- Created Shared Containers to increase Object Code Reusability and to increase thru put of the system.
- Experience developing complex transformations, surrogate keys, routines, dimension tables and fact tables.
- Extensively worked on SAP R3 PACK for DataStage.
- Designed, developed datastage jobs using ABAP Extract stage, IDoc Stage, BAPI Stage to interface SAP transactional data into Enterprise data warehouse.
- Good understanding of SAP architecture.
- Good noledge of SAP R3 Transaction (T-Codes) Codes.
- Used Environment Variables, Stage Variables and Routines for developing Parameter Driven Jobs and debugging them.
- Created jobs in DataStage to import data from heterogeneous data sources like Sybase, Oracle 9i, Text files, PeopleSoft and MS SQL Server
- Imported metadata, table definitions and stored procedure definitions using the Manager.
- Enhanced the Job Performance by using proper Partitioning methods and analyzing the resources utilized using Job Monitor.
- Created Master Job Sequencers to control sequence of Jobs using job controls.
- Created Test Plans for Unit Testing for designed jobs.
- Data Cleansing & Standardization, De duplication & Identification and address verification of customer and vendor data using Quality stage Stages.
- Implementing the SCD Type-2 using SCD stage & Change Capture stages.
Environment: Ascential Datastage 7.5 Parallel Extender (Designer, Manager, Director and Administrator), Ascential Quality stage 7.5.1, Profile Stage 7.5, Erwin 4.2, Oracle9i, Business Objects 6.5, SAP R3 Extract PACK, TOAD, UNIX- AIX, MS Word, Excel
Confidential
Responsibilities:
- Created Business Objects Universe that caters to Customer profitability, Product profitability and branch performance.
- Created canned reports using OLAP techniques like Slice & Dice, Drill Down features and designed cross tab and Master Detail reports.
- Assisted in finalising the ad hoc reporting requirements of the user and creating reports having Drill Down, Slice and Dice and Alert features.
- Coded a number of PL/SQL stored procedures and data base trigger functions.
- Involved in the Runtime Improvements and tuning and optimization of the critical queries of the application.
Environment: Business Objects, Oracle 8i, Forms 4.5, Reports 2.5, SQL and PL/SQL on Window95, SQL*Plus, SQL*Loader, MS SQL Server 7.0, UNIX.